SHIPWRECKS.
(PER PRESS ASSOCIATION)
[BY ELECTRIC TELEGRAPH —COPYRIGHT.]
London' March 29.
The Rydalmoro, Liverpool, barque, which loaded ai Marseilles for Molbourne was seon in a sinking condition on March 19th near Gibraltar.
Melbourne, March 29,
It is praciically proved that tho body washed ashore atGabo is not the captain of the Hawaiian Isles, though nothing yet is heard that tho vessel was tho steamer Stagliaferro, deapatched in search of tho Federal. The Rydalmcro, iron barque of 1166 tons, had a cargo of tiles for the Wundorlich Company.
